To evaluate the suitability of a location for a radionuclide monitoring station of the Comprehensive Nuclear-Test-Ban Treaty (CTBT) at Takasaki, Japan, the assessment was done in terms of the concentration of natural background radioactive nuclides in airborne dust and soil samples. The samples were taken four times at the proposed site and several points around the site, then their radioactivities were measured by gamma-ray spectrometry. For the airborne dust samples, only natural background radionuclides: 212Pb, 7Be and 214Pb were detected. The radioactivity concentrations of these radionuclides varied in four sampling periods but were almost the same as the previous measurements. For the soil samples, the concentration of an anthropogenic radionuclide, 137Cs, fluctuated among the different sampling points and periods, but the concentration of 40K was constant. These concentrations were 2 to 3 times lower than those of the soil taken at JAERI Tokai. Based on these results, the proposed site was evaluated and has been accepted by the CTBT Organization as a CTBT radionuclide monitoring station.
